Embark on a guided exploration through the natural heritage of Sardinia Bay Beach, observe the vestiges of ancient shorelines and study the high dune rocks. Witness the survival strategies of marine plants in nutrient-poor soils without liquid sustenance; immerse yourself in the sweeping 220-degree vistas. Survey the tracks and signs of local fauna, descend the eastern staircase to the beach’s extremity, and discover marine life in their rocky sanctuaries alongside damaged mussel colonies. Learn about the influence of wave erosion, evidenced by wave-cut platforms, and decipher wave refraction — the formidable force of aquatic motion. Confront the intricacies of sand ripple formations and unveil the secrets behind the creation and existence of sand dunes. Delve into the cyclical migration of sand grains interwoven with the celestial dance of Earth, the Sun, and the lunar tides. Encounter the Arum lilies, explore the industrial remnants of ancient lime cement production, and examine the skeletal remains of a humpback whale. Grasp the urgency of the global environmental situation we face today. Anticipate encounters with a range of marine wildlife, such as whales, dolphins, seals, sea otters, various seabirds, crustaceans, fish, and look out for signs of terrestrial animals and their activities.
